Why Knowing Your Exact Water Volume Matters
Understanding the accurate gallon or liter capability of an Aquarium Size is not almost bragging rights. It is crucial for several vital elements of fishkeeping:
- Medication Dosing: Under-dosing medication will fail to treat illness, while over-dosing can be fatal to your fish. Accurate water volume makes sure precise medication administration.
- Water Conditioning: Dechlorinators, fertilizers, and pH adjusters need specific measurements based on water volume.
- Filtration Requirements: Filters are ranked by the gallons per hour (GPH) they pump. Understanding your tank size ensures you purchase appropriate filtration.
- Equipping Limits: Overcrowding causes poor water quality, stress, and disease break outs.

Comprehending the "One Inch per Gallon" Myth
For years, the principle of fish stocking has been the "one inch of fish per gallon of water" guideline. While this guideline is basic to keep in mind, a trustworthy fish tank calculator will often alert enthusiasts versus relying on it blindly.
Why the Rule Fails:
- Fish Body Mass: A 2-inch neon tetra has a portion of the bioload and physical mass of a 2-inch goldfish. Goldfish produce an enormous amount of waste compared to tetras of the exact same length.
- Swimming Style: Active swimmers like Danios require a lot more horizontal swimming space than sedentary bottom-dwellers like Corydoras, even if they share the same length.
- Filtering and Maintenance: A heavily planted tank with an oversized container filter can manage a greater bioload than a bare-bottom tank with a standard sponge filter.
- Adult Size vs. Purchase Size: Many fish offered in pet stores are juveniles. A 1-inch Plecostomus or Tinfoil Barb may grow to over a foot long, rapidly frustrating a small tank.

Step-by-Step Guide: Using a Fish Tank Calculator
Utilizing a digital tank calculator is uncomplicated. Follow these steps to assess your setup:
- Measure Your Tank: Use a tape measure to find the interior length, width, and height of the glass or acrylic. (Measuring the interior prevents you from overestimating due to frame and glass density).
- Input Dimensions: Enter the measurements into the volume calculator area (specifying inches/feet or centimeters).
- Subtract for Hardscape: Account for displacement. Big rocks, thick layers of substrate, and big pieces of driftwood use up physical space that would otherwise hold water. A great guideline of thumb is to subtract 10% to 15% from the overall calculated water volume.
- Add Desired Fish: Input the species and amounts of the Fish Stock Calculator you wish to keep into the stocking module.
- Evaluate the Results: Review the calculator's suggestions relating to filtering load, swimming area, and compatibility.
Best Practices for a Healthy, Balanced Aquarium
Even with the best tank calculator for fish, maintaining a growing environment requires adherence to basic aquarium husbandry practices.
- Cycle Your Tank: Never add fish to a new aquarium. Enable the nitrogen cycle to establish beneficial bacteria (Nitrosomonas and Nitrobacter) to process hazardous ammonia and nitrite.
- Perform Regular Water Changes: Even gently stocked tanks accumulate nitrates gradually. Aim for a 20% to 30% water change weekly.
- Don't Overfeed: Uneaten food decomposes at the bottom of the tank, releasing ammonia and fueling algae flowers. Just feed your fish what they can consume in two minutes.
- Monitor Water Parameters: Invest in a trustworthy liquid test kit to keep track of pH, ammonia, nitrite, and nitrate levels regularly.
